Watch: Siblings mend strained ties after five years of political rivalry in Telangana’s Dubbak

The councillors break into tears as they unite on the last day of their tenure at Dubbak Municipality general body meeting

Siddipet: Political differences kept this sibling duo apart for over five years. So much so that the man and his sister, both elected as councillors in Dubbak Municipality, stopped talking to each other ever since they took oath.

However, Friday — the last day of their tenure as councillors, saw the political differences melt away with the brother and sister breaking into tears. The unexpected turn of events during the last general body meeting of the civic body, made everyone emotional too.

Malla Reddy and his sister Gonepally Deva Lakshmi were elected as independent and BRS candidates respectively in the 2020 municipal elections from ward numbers 2 and 3.

They stopped speaking to each other for the last five years due to political differences. They almost treated each other like political rivals for quite some time. However, the duo started missing each other of late, which was evident during the general body meeting of the municipality.

When they met for the last time in the council, Deva Lakshmi turned emotional and hugged her brother and cried inconsolably. Malla Reddy also could not control himself from crying. The councillors and officials also turned a bit emotional after watching them unite.

Malla Reddy even touched his sister’s feet seeking her blessings. The woman councillors comforted Deva Lakshmi. Lakshmi said that they used to be very fond of each other during childhood and until the last municipal elections even after their marriages.

She said that they had stopped seeing each other due to political differences during the elections. As they tried to get funds, the rift between them widened for the next four years.

However, she said she always missed her brother’s company badly. Irrespective of their political affiliations, the brother and sister vowed to stay united until the last breath.
